Why isn't this on the Mac App Store?

Because it uses Apple's IOReport private framework to read CPU/GPU/ANE energy directly. Apple's App Store review automatically rejects apps that link private frameworks. Same reason every other Apple Silicon monitor — Stats, iStat Menus, asitop, macmon, mactop — distributes outside MAS.

Where does the license live?

It's an Ed25519-signed token (~190 chars). Validated locally by the app using the public key embedded at build time — works fully offline. The signed payload contains your email, Stripe checkout id and issue date so you can reactivate any time, on any Mac, from the same email.

Does it work on Intel Macs?

No. SiliconMon depends on the IOReport channels that only ship on Apple Silicon. M1 is the floor; M2 / M3 / M4 / M5 (including Pro / Max / Ultra variants) all supported.
